Ingredients
Scale
Cake Base:
- 2 cups (480 milliliters) all-purpose flour
- 1 1/2 teaspoons (7.5 milliliters) baking powder
- 1/2 teaspoon (2.5 milliliters) baking soda
- 1/2 teaspoon (2.5 milliliters) salt
- 1 teaspoon (5 milliliters) ground cinnamon
- 1/2 teaspoon (2.5 milliliters) ground nutmeg
Wet Ingredients:
- 1/2 cup (113 grams) unsalted butter, softened
- 1 cup (240 milliliters) granulated sugar
- 2 large eggs
- 1 teaspoon (5 milliliters) vanilla extract
- 1 cup (240 milliliters) applesauce
Fruit Ingredient:
- 1 1/2 cups (360 milliliters) finely diced apples (peeled and cored)
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 350F (175C). Grease two 8-inch round cake pans with butter and dust with flour, ensuring complete coverage to prevent sticking.
- Combine dry ingredients including fl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, cinnamon, and nutmeg in a medium mixing bowl. Whisk thoroughly to distribute spices evenly.
- In a separate large bowl, cream softened butter with granulated sugar until the mixture becomes pale and fluffy, approximately 3-4 minutes using an electric mixer.
- Incorporate eggs individually into the butter mixture, beating well after each addition to maintain a smooth consistency. Blend in vanilla extract.
- Gradually fold dry ingredients into the wet mixture, alternating with applesauce. Mix until just combined, avoiding overmixing to maintain cake’s tenderness.
- Gently fold diced apples into the batter, distributing them evenly throughout the mixture.
- Divide batter equally between prepared cake pans, smoothing the surfaces with a spatula for even baking.
- Bake in preheated oven for 25-30 minutes. Test doneness by inserting a toothpick into the center – it should emerge clean.
- Allow cakes to rest in pans for 10 minutes, then transfer to wire cooling racks.
- For caramel sauce, melt granulated sugar in a medium saucepan over medium heat, stirring constantly until it turns deep amber.
- Carefully add butter, whisking until fully incorporated. Slowly pour in heavy cream, continuing to whisk until sauce becomes smooth and glossy.
- Stir in salt, then remove from heat and let cool slightly.
- Place first cake layer on serving plate. Drizzle with caramel sauce and sprinkle half the toffee bits.
- Position second cake layer on top. Cover with remaining caramel sauce and toffee bits.
- Serve at room temperature, optionally accompanied by vanilla ice cream for extra indulgence.
Notes
- Swap applesauce with Greek yogurt for a tangier, protein-rich cake that stays incredibly moist.
- Toast toffee bits briefly in a dry pan to enhance their caramelized flavor and add a delightful crunch.
- Create a gluten-free version by replacing all-purpose flour with a blend of almond and coconut flour for a nutty undertone.
- Cool cakes completely before assembling to prevent caramel sauce from sliding and ensure clean, picture-perfect layers.
